Abstract

The research aims to develop designs inspired by Nubian folk art for hotel furnishings. And integrating digital printing with Nubian folk motifs to enrich hotel furnishings. Finally, determining the best decorative designs inspired by the Nubian folk art, which achieves aesthetic, originality and contemporary aspects for fabrics of hotel furnishings.
The designs applied on hotel furnishings within the bedrooms. The research tools are: (1) Plush material (80% polyester-20% cotton), and polyester fabric have texture (100% polyester), (2) decorative units inspired by Nubian folk art and (3) tools and materials needed for printing. fifteen designs were developed for hotel bedrooms fabrics, and were presented to fourteen arbitrators from the faculty members of home economics and specific education (home economics department: clothing and textile) colleges in Egyptian universities, to review their opinions on the proposed designs through a questionnaire consists of four evaluation dimensions to determine the best design in terms of quality coefficient and implement it. The seventh design achieved the highest quality coefficient with 100%, followed by the second design with a quality coefficient of 99.75% and finally the third design with a quality coefficient of 89.72%
